POSITION SUMMARY:
The Quality & Patient Safety Specialist plays a role in supporting the development, implementation, management, and sustainment of an organization-wide system of quality and safety. Working with the Quality & Patient Safety team and organizational cross-functional teams, the Quality & Patient Safety specialist will support activities to strengthen the culture of safety with the goal of improving the reliability of a complex system. Staff in this role are responsible for supporting a portfolio of system-level quality/process improvement projects from project scope and design, process redesign, implementation testing, performance metric management, and sustainment plans.Full Time
